低代码应用全生命周期管理平台:发布、迭代、回滚全流程

4479 字
22 分钟
低代码应用全生命周期管理平台:发布、迭代、回滚全流程

在数字化转型深水区,低代码平台的价值已从“快速搭建”转向“全生命周期管控”。本文深度解析应用发布、迭代与回滚的核心机制,结合行业调研数据显示,成熟的全链路管理可使团队交付效率平均提升42%,并将故障恢复时间压缩至3分钟以内。通过梳理版本治理、灰度发布、数据一致性保障等关键技术节点,本文为技术决策者提供一套可落地的架构选型指南,助您规避配置漂移风险,打造高韧性的企业级数字化底座。

一、从敏捷交付到全链路管控的演进逻辑#

过去五年,企业IT建设模式经历了从传统瀑布式开发向敏捷交付的剧烈转型。根据Gartner最新发布的《企业应用开发趋势报告》显示,2025年国内低代码赛道市场规模已突破128亿元,年复合增长率保持在34%以上。然而,随着业务复杂度的指数级上升,早期“重搭建、轻运维”的粗放模式已触及天花板。许多企业在应用上线后遭遇配置混乱、版本冲突、故障排查困难等痛点,导致数字化投资回报率(ROI)大幅缩水。

从技术架构视角来看,全生命周期管理的本质是将DevOps理念与可视化开发范式深度融合。它要求平台不仅具备拖拽式建模能力,更需内置完整的CI/CD流水线、环境隔离机制与自动化测试框架。传统开发模式下,一次生产环境变更往往需要跨部门协调审批,周期长达数周;而引入全链路管控后,通过标准化管道与策略引擎,可将变更窗口期压缩至小时级。值得注意的是,单纯追求发布速度的“野蛮生长”极易引发生产事故,真正的竞争力在于如何在“快”与“稳”之间建立动态平衡。

演进阶段核心特征典型痛点管控能力要求
1.0 手工搭建期依赖个人经验,无版本控制配置丢失、重复造轮子基础模板库、组件复用
2.0 流程线上化表单流程为主,单点发布环境不一致、联调成本高多环境同步、自动化部署
3.0 全生命周期期研发运维一体化,策略驱动复杂业务耦合、回滚困难灰度发布、数据一致性保障

当前,头部企业技术决策者的关注点已明确转向“可观测、可追溯、可恢复”的工程体系。只有将发布、迭代、回滚纳入统一治理框架,才能支撑千万级用户规模下的业务连续性要求。这也为下一代企业级低代码平台的技术路线定下了基调。

二、版本基线与配置漂移的底层治理机制#

在复杂的业务系统中,配置漂移(Configuration Drift)是导致生产环境不稳定的首要元凶。当多个开发人员在同一应用上并行修改页面结构或数据模型时,若缺乏严格的基线管理机制,极易产生覆盖冲突或隐性依赖断裂。从架构设计角度,优秀的低代码平台必须实现“声明式配置”与“差异化合并”的双重保障。

以我们团队近期服务的某大型制造企业为例,其供应链管理系统涉及超过200个业务模块。初期采用共享数据库直连模式,每次发版前需人工核对数百项参数,出错率高达18%。引入基于GitOps理念的版本基线系统后,所有页面布局、接口映射、权限规则均被抽象为不可变配置文件。平台自动计算Diff视图,支持按分支进行合并请求(MR)评审。据内部效能看板统计,该方案实施后配置冲突率下降94%,基线对齐耗时从平均2天缩减至4小时

graph LR A[开发者本地修改] --> B(生成临时快照) B --> C{平台自动校验} C -->|通过| D[提交至特性分支] C -->|失败| E[阻断合并并提示冲突点] D --> F[集成测试环境自动构建] F --> G[质量门禁通过后打标签] G --> H[生产环境基线锁定]

版本治理并非简单的文件备份,而是对元数据生命周期的精细化管控。平台需内置快照回溯、增量补丁、热修复通道等能力,确保每一次变更都可审计、可验证。对于技术选型人员而言,评估一款工具是否成熟,关键看其是否提供细粒度的权限隔离与操作留痕机制。只有将配置变更纳入受控轨道,才能为后续的灰度发布与快速迭代奠定坚实基础。

三、灰度发布与多环境隔离的工程实践#

生产环境的稳定性直接考验平台的工程化成熟度。传统的“全量切换”模式在应对高并发业务时风险极高,一旦新版本存在隐蔽缺陷,将导致大面积服务中断。因此,基于流量分发的灰度发布策略已成为企业级应用的标配。同时,开发、测试、预生产、生产四大环境的严格隔离,是杜绝“在我机器上能跑”现象的技术底线。

在实际落地中,成熟的低代码平台通常采用“路由层+配置中心”的双轨架构。路由层负责按用户ID、IP段或业务标签进行流量切分,配置中心则动态下发对应版本的UI组件与逻辑脚本。例如,某金融科技公司在使用该平台进行信贷审批模块升级时,首先将5%的测试流量导入新环境,通过埋点监控页面加载延迟、API响应成功率及业务转化率。当核心指标连续30分钟达标后,才逐步放大至20%、50%,最终完成全量替换。

环境层级数据源策略访问权限自动化程度适用场景
DEV(开发)虚拟Mock数据全员开放手动触发功能原型验证
SIT(测试)脱敏生产副本QA团队定时同步集成测试与UAT
UAT(预生产)实时镜像分流业务方只读一键克隆性能压测与验收
PROD(生产)真实业务库最小权限策略驱动正式对外服务

多环境隔离的核心难点在于状态同步与依赖管理。平台需提供环境拓扑可视化工具,自动追踪组件引用链与外部接口依赖。当某个基础组件升级时,系统应提前预警可能受影响的上游应用,避免连锁反应。这种工程化思维的转变,标志着低代码开发正从“玩具级Demo”迈向“工业级交付”。

四、业务反馈驱动的快速迭代闭环设计#

技术迭代的终极目标不是“发版频率”,而是“价值交付速度”。现代企业级低代码平台必须打通“需求收集-敏捷开发-上线验证-数据复盘”的完整闭环,让业务部门的真实声音直接驱动产品演进。传统模式下,业务诉求需经过产品经理转译、开发排期、测试回归,周期长达数周,严重滞后市场变化。

通过内置的用户行为分析面板与工单聚合引擎,平台可实现需求的热力图可视化。技术人员可直接在画布上关联前端交互日志与后端报错堆栈,精准定位体验断点。以某零售集团会员体系重构项目为例,运营团队通过平台反馈模块提出“积分兑换流程步骤过多”的问题。开发负责人直接在低代码环境中调整表单流转逻辑,添加条件分支与快捷入口,整个优化周期仅耗时6小时,次日上线后兑换转化率提升28.5%

迭代闭环工作流:
1. 数据采集:前端埋点 + 客服工单 + 业务报表
2. 需求聚类:NLP语义分析自动归类高频痛点
3. 敏捷拆解:拖拽生成任务看板,分配责任人
4. 沙盒验证:独立分支模拟运行,不影响主流程
5. 灰度上线:小范围推送,收集二次反馈
6. 基线固化:确认有效后合并至主干,更新文档

快速迭代的前提是架构的解耦与模块化。平台需支持微前端架构与插件化扩展,允许不同团队并行开发互不干扰的业务单元。同时,内置的A/B测试引擎可量化每次改动的业务影响,用数据替代主观判断。这种以反馈为燃料的迭代引擎,正是企业保持数字化竞争力的核心驱动力。

五、秒级回滚与数据一致性保障策略#

任何发布策略都无法100%排除未知风险,因此“安全网”的设计比“加速踏板”更为关键。在低代码应用中,回滚不仅是还原旧版界面,更涉及底层数据模型变更、流程实例迁移与权限策略重置的协同处理。若回滚过程破坏数据完整性,将引发比初始故障更严重的业务停摆。

业界主流的回滚机制分为三类:快照还原、增量逆向与双写兼容。其中,快照还原适用于纯展示型应用,但面对涉及数据库Schema变更的场景则显得力不从心。先进的平台会采用“逻辑层与物理层分离”的策略,在应用层维护一份版本字典,记录每次变更的原子操作序列。执行回滚时,系统按逆序回放操作指令,而非简单删除重建。某政务服务平台在升级电子证照模块时,曾因未妥善处理历史数据索引导致查询超时。引入带事务保护的回滚引擎后,故障恢复时间从原来的45分钟骤降至3分钟以内,数据零丢失

回滚策略适用场景数据安全性实施复杂度性能损耗
全量快照还原静态页面/配置变更
增量逆向执行表单结构/流程调整中高
双写兼容过渡核心业务/数据迁移极高
影子库比对复杂SQL/存储过程极高极高

为保障一致性,平台需在发布前自动生成分片备份,并在回滚过程中启用乐观锁与补偿事务。技术决策者在选型时,应重点考察厂商是否提供“一键回退+影响面评估”的组合能力。只有将容错机制内嵌于架构基因,企业才能在高频迭代中保持从容。

六、主流平台能力矩阵对比与选型建议#

面对市场上琳琅满目的低代码解决方案,企业技术团队常陷入“功能丰富但难以落地”的困境。为辅助科学决策,我们选取了行业内具有代表性的六款产品进行横向测评,涵盖公有云SaaS、私有化部署及混合架构等多种形态。测评维度聚焦全生命周期管理能力、扩展开放性、安全合规性及生态兼容性。

平台名称发布管控迭代灵活性回滚机制扩展开放性综合评分适用场景
明道云流程驱动中等基础快照强API对接8.4/10中小企业OA/CRM
简道云模板化发布较高版本对比中等8.1/10部门级数据看板
钉钉宜搭集成生态依赖阿里中间件弱(封闭)7.9/10钉钉重度用户
织信Informat模块化部署极高逻辑层逆向强(开源内核)8.8/10技术团队定制开发
用友BIP低代码企业级管控中等事务补偿中(ERP绑定)8.3/10大型制造/财务系统
泛微e-builder流程优先较高流程实例回迁中(OA绑定)8.0/10政府/国企公文流转

从专业视角审视,各平台在特定垂直领域各有侧重,但在全链路工程化能力上仍存在分化。以JNPF为例,其在架构设计上采用了容器化编排与事件总线解耦,显著提升了多租户环境下的资源隔离性与发布吞吐量。该平台在自动化测试覆盖率与灰度策略配置上表现突出,综合评分达到9.2/10,在发布管控与回滚一致性两个维度位列第一。对于具备一定技术储备、追求长期自主可控的企业,建议优先考察具备开放API网关与自定义流水线能力的平台,避免被单一生态绑定。

选型不应仅看功能清单,更需评估厂商的架构演进路线与社区活跃度。技术决策者应要求POC测试环节包含极端故障注入演练,以验证平台的真实韧性。

七、AI赋能下的智能运维与预测性维护#

随着大语言模型与机器学习技术的成熟,低代码平台正迎来从“被动响应”向“主动防御”的范式跃迁。传统运维高度依赖人工经验排查日志与监控告警,响应滞后且易疲劳。而AI原生架构的引入,使得平台能够实时解析非结构化交互数据,自动识别异常模式并生成修复建议。

目前,领先的低代码开发平台已开始集成AIOps引擎。例如,通过时序数据分析模型,系统可提前预测某页面组件在高并发下的内存泄漏风险,并在发布前自动触发限流策略或推荐降级方案。在代码审查环节,AI助手能扫描拖拽生成的逻辑脚本,标记潜在的死循环或越权访问漏洞,将安全左移。据IDC专项调研指出,引入AI辅助运维的平台,其MTTR(平均修复时间)可降低61%,生产环境P1级故障发生率下降39%

未来三年,预测性维护将成为标配能力。平台将构建数字孪生沙盘,在虚拟环境中预演每一次变更对整体架构的影响,输出风险评估报告与最优发布窗口。技术团队的角色将从“救火队员”转变为“策略训练师”,专注于定义业务规则与优化算法权重。这一转变不仅提升了系统稳定性,更释放了开发人员的创造力,使其聚焦于核心业务创新。

八、构建高韧性数字化底座的核心路径#

数字化转型已进入深水区,企业竞争的本质不再是单一功能的堆砌,而是底层架构的韧性与演进能力。全生命周期管理平台作为连接业务愿景与技术实现的桥梁,其价值远超工具本身。它代表了一种工程哲学:在不确定性中寻找确定性,在高速迭代中守住安全底线。

对于技术决策者与开发负责人而言,构建高韧性底座需把握三个关键原则。其一,坚持“配置即代码”理念,将所有业务逻辑转化为可版本化管理的资产,彻底告别黑盒操作。其二,建立分层容灾体系,从网络隔离、数据备份到应用回滚,形成纵深防御网络。其三,培育DevSecOps文化,将安全与合规嵌入流水线每个节点,实现质量内建。

回顾全文,低代码技术的成熟标志已从“降低门槛”转向“提升上限”。当发布、迭代、回滚全流程被标准化、自动化、智能化,企业便能以极低的试错成本拥抱市场变化。未来,那些能够将工程纪律与创新活力完美融合的组织,必将在数字化浪潮中占据制高点。技术选型的终局不是寻找完美工具,而是打造持续进化的能力引擎。

参考文献

[1] Gartner. 2025年全球企业应用开发与低代码技术趋势报告[R]. 斯坦福研究院, 2024.

[2] 王振华, 李哲. 面向企业级低代码平台的DevOps流水线设计与实践[J]. 计算机工程与应用, 2023, 59(14): 112-120.

[3] IDC中国. 中国低代码应用平台市场半年度跟踪报告(2024H2)[R]. 国际数据公司, 2024.

[4] 陈默. 云原生架构下的灰度发布与流量治理策略研究[D]. 浙江大学, 2023.

[5] Forrester Research. The Low-Code Application Platform Lifecycle Management Framework[Z]. Boston, 2024.

Profile Image of the Author
福建引迈信息技术有限公司
福建引迈信息技术有限公司
公告
欢迎来到我的博客!这是一则示例公告。
音乐
封面

音乐

暂未播放

0:00 0:00
暂无歌词
分类
标签
站点统计
文章
1543
分类
6
标签
833
总字数
5,865,963
运行时长
0
最后活动
0 天前